On November 18 2010 05:25 Mogwai wrote:
In other words, I don't know know how to not be an ass about this because I honestly know that with the title and resources available to Marcou I could at the very least make the tournament scene for this game at least 100 times better.


I agree with you, it's pretty amazing to me that someone works full time on these tourneys and they're so poorly organized. The random TL SC2 tournies, organized by people who don't work full time or get paid, are generally better organized and run than Riot tournies.

Do you know what kind of resources Marcou has? I'm curious to know exactly how much he is working with and still failing.

all I'm saying is that if you let me make announcement on Riot's Front Page and let me be their "eSports Manager" I could inform the play base of tournaments and actually reach out to the people putting them together to ensure that they don't do something as fucking retarded as doing a Single Elimination Bracket for their preliminary rounds.

assuming that's all I got (no coders and developers and DB guys to use for actually doing proper seeding or making a system on their website to actually integrate their DB with seeding a tourney like this), I would've announced the tourney and linked to Newegg as soon as it was announced, as well as 1 month and 1 week before signups closed. I would've also immediately reached out to newegg to inquire about the rules, helped them fine tune them for my game and worked to get them to use swiss for seeding into a larger bracket (preferable double elim too). Assuming the worst case (that they can't do Swiss OR the backup plan of doing 32 pools within their tournament system) I would make an announcement on LoL immediately that the bracket will be seeded 100% by your team's averaged Ranked 5 man AT elo so that teams who are interested in having a higher seed could actually have time to work towards that. Assuming I don't have the power to create a General Tournaments subforum on their website, I would make a thread in the General Discussion forum and get it stickied ASAP so that as Newegg falls apart with support at this phase, I can start lighting a fire under their ass to actually make my players happy.

Am I at 100 times better yet or should I keep going?

Mogwai:
The smash tournament scene has consistently been the most mature and well-run scene I have ever come across. Even TL tournies, though better than everything else, have paled in comparison to the organization and communication that Smashboards and its attendees have provided. It angers me to see other games fail at things that you and I would consider basic.

I don't think LoL can provide the level of tournament quality we all desire unless they are able to code replays and spectators into their engine. You'd think it'd be easy and they'd have it done by now. I'm not sure why they've failed on the development end thus far. A non-fail tournament requires a degree of trust amongst its participants- trust that's verified by replays and spectators. Without a way of proving a match occurred or happened in a certain way the tournaments will always be stuck in scrubtown.

That said, it doesn't really address your complains. You're completely correct and could probably do 100x better than what we're seeing. Unfortunately, in my experience with the industry, sometimes community managers and tournament organizers have their power neutered before a tournament is even announced to the wild. It may not be Marcou's fault. But it's certainly Riot's in the end.
